The Ultimate Guide to How Romance: Reignite Passion & Deepen Love

Romance is less a destination and more the ongoing practice of showing up for another person with curiosity and care. It lives in the small, ordinary moments that accumulate over time, turning a shared kitchen into a home and a conversation into a lifeline. Understanding how romance actually works means looking beyond grand gestures to the daily choices that build trust, safety, and genuine connection.

The Foundations of Lasting Romance

At its core, romance is rooted in emotional availability and consistent presence. It requires two people who can communicate needs, listen without immediately fixing, and tolerate vulnerability without shutting down or attacking. Respect, honesty, and reliability form the invisible architecture that holds affection and passion in place, especially when life feels heavy or stressful.

How Communication Shapes Intimacy

Clear, compassionate communication is the engine that keeps romance alive. Speaking with "I" statements, reflecting back what your partner says, and naming emotions without blame create a space where both people feel heard. Healthy dialogue includes not only difficult conversations but also playful sharing, daydreams, and the kind of casual chatter that makes time together feel expansive.

Romance in Long-Term Relationships

Over years together, romance often shifts from infatuation to a deeper, steadier warmth. Partners learn how to show appreciation in ways that match each other's love language, whether through acts of service, quality time, gifts, touch, or affirming words. Small rituals, like a nightly check-in or a weekend walk, become anchors that remind both people they are still a team.

Keeping the Spark Alive

Maintaining desire involves novelty, play, and a willingness to grow alongside your partner. Trying new experiences together, expressing gratitude for everyday kindnesses, and prioritizing physical affection outside of sexual moments can keep the bond feeling fresh. When challenges arise, approaching them as collaborators rather than opponents transforms conflict into a chance to deepen understanding.

Building a Shared Future Through Romance

Romance thrives when two people align on values, goals, and the everyday realities of life. Talking openly about finances, family, career ambitions, and personal boundaries reduces hidden tension and builds mutual trust. A strong romantic relationship is a place where both individuals feel empowered to pursue their own growth while still choosing each other, day after day.
